Comments

Siberian prisoner-of-war and internment camp scrip from the Russian Civil War period is among the most obscure of all emergency issues. The Wohlfahrts-Organisation — a welfare organization operating within the camp — issued these notes to facilitate internal exchange, a practice common in isolated camps where Russian currency was either unavailable or deliberately withheld from inmates. Batareynaya's location in Siberia placed it squarely in the chaos of 1919, when the region was contested between Kolchak's White forces and the advancing Red Army.

Almost nothing survives. Camp scrip of this type was issued in small quantities, redeemed within a closed system, and rarely left the wire.
